Samenvatting

This paper investigates how visual cues—also known as nudges—can be systematically evaluated for their effectiveness in influencing player navigation within virtual reality (VR) environments. The research aims to establish a structured approach for testing and comparing visual nudges by observing player behaviour in controlled yet immersive VR scenes. By combining behavioural science theory, environmental design principles, and immersive media, the study identifies how visual cues can be deployed and measured in open-world VR settings. Using an observational study supported by LLM categorization, various visual nudges were analysed for their influence on player behaviour.

Adaptable VR environments for testing visual nudges should be built upon three pillars: grounded psychological design principles, controlled yet immersive scene architecture, and integrated system support for data collection and analysis. These considerations not only elevate our ability to evaluate nudging strategies but also pave the way for more nuanced and ethically informed applications of behavioural design in immersive virtual worlds.
